Can I use tranexamic acid with vitamin C?

Short answerYesLimited evidence: Based on lab/animal research, expert opinion, or an absence of reported problems — not a dedicated human safety study.

Yes — a cited synergy. Tranexamic acid blunts plasmin/UV-driven melanocyte stimulation while vitamin C inhibits tyrosinase — two anti-melanogenesis routes; direct combination evidence is a single small uncontrolled pilot.
